Fournier has coached a lot of managers, and she shares some common failure modes of new managers:

  1. Doing all the technical design work yourself
  2. Doing all the project management yourself - your team members will need to learn those skills as they advance
  3. Neglecting to give feedback
  4. Hoarding information - intentionally or unintentionally
  5. Focussing on the their own output and not that of the team
